South Korea Faces Criticism Over Refugee Policy

As European countries struggle to cope with the millions of migrants who have escaped the ongoing violence in the Middle East, a relatively small number of Syrians have sought protection in South Korea. But only a few have been officially recognized as refugees.  Most receive so-called humanitarian visas that allow them to live in the country without financial support, housing or health care.
